高效管理多台Linux服务器:实战策略与技巧
管理多台linux服务器

首页 2024-10-12 00:13:09



在当今数字化时代,高效管理多台Linux服务器是企业运维团队不可或缺的核心能力

    面对日益增长的服务器集群,如何确保系统稳定、数据安全与高效运行,成为了每一个IT管理者必须面对的挑战

    以下,我将从几个关键维度阐述如何有力地管理多台Linux服务器

     一、自动化部署与配置 管理多台Linux服务器,首要任务是实现自动化部署与配置

    利用Ansible、Puppet或Chef等配置管理工具,可以批量创建、更新服务器配置,大幅减少手动操作,降低人为错误风险

    通过编写可复用的脚本和模板,能够快速响应业务需求,实现快速部署与扩展

     二、集中监控与警报系统 建立全面的集中监控体系是管理多台服务器的基石

    采用如Zabbix、Prometheus结合Grafana等工具,能够实时监控服务器性能指标、网络状态、磁盘使用情况等关键信息

    结合智能警报系统,一旦检测到异常或潜在问题,立即通知管理员,确保问题能够迅速得到处理,避免故障升级

     三、版本控制与持续集成/持续部署(CI/CD) 对于需要频繁更新应用或服务的场景,实施版本控制并利用CI/CD流程至关重要

    通过Git等版本控制系统管理代码变更,结合Jenkins、GitLab CI等自动化工具,实现代码的自动测试、构建与部署

    这不仅提高了部署效率,还确保了每次变更的可追溯性和稳定性

     四、安全加固与审计 安全是管理多台Linux服务器不可忽视的一环

    定期更新系统补丁、配置防火墙规则、使用强密码策略及多因素认证是基础

    此外,实施定期的安全审计,利用工具如OpenVAS、Nessus进行漏洞扫描,及时发现并修复安全隐患

    同时,建立严格的访问控制机制,确保只有授权用户才能访问服务器

     五、文档化与知识库建设 随着服务器数量的增加,维护一份详尽的文档变得尤为重要

    建立标准化的服务器配置文档、操作指南及故障处理手册,能够加快问题解决速度,减少对新员工的培训时间

    同时,构建内部知识库,积累常见问题及解决方案,提升团队整体运维能力

     综上所述,管理多台Linux服务器需要综合运用自动化、监控、版本控制、安全及文档化等多种手段,形成一套高效、稳定、安全的运维管理体系

    只有这样,才能在日益复杂的IT环境中,确保企业业务的连续性和高效性

    

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密